Edelson Lechtzin LLP Looks Into Data Breach Impacting Nevro Corp. Customers

Edelson Lechtzin LLP Looks Into Data Breach Impacting Nevro Corp. Customers

Share on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

Edelson Lechtzin LLP, a well-known national class action law firm, is investigating potential privacy violations on behalf of individuals whose personal data may have been compromised due to a data breach at Nevro Corp. This investigation follows reports that unauthorized access to sensitive personal information may have occurred within the company’s network.

Suspicious Activity Detected at Nevro Corp.

Nevro Corp., a leading medical device company based in Redwood City, California, made an alarming discovery on or around December 1, 2024. Specifically, the company detected suspicious activity on its network, prompting an immediate internal investigation. As a result, Nevro determined that between November 21 and December 1, 2024, an unauthorized third party may have gained access to personal data stored on its systems. Consequently, this breach is now under investigation, as the company works to understand the full extent of the unauthorized access.

What Personal Data Could Have Been Exposed?

The breach is believed to have affected a variety of sensitive personal information. While the details of the data accessed are still being confirmed, it is suspected that the compromised information could include names. Social Security numbers and driver’s license details may also have been exposed. It may also involve financial data such as account numbers, credit/debit card information, medical records, and health insurance information. The exposure of such personal data raises significant concerns about the risk of identity theft and fraud. It also increases the potential for other malicious uses of this sensitive information.

How You Can Protect Yourself

If you are a customer of Nevro and believe your data may have been exposed in this breach, it’s essential to take immediate action. First, regularly monitor your bank and credit card statements to spot any unauthorized transactions. Additionally, make sure to check your credit reports to detect any signs of identity theft early. It’s crucial to stay vigilant in the wake of such data breaches to minimize potential risks to your personal security.
